TorS wrote on 4/14/2003, 7:25 AM
Use the Light Rays FX, set it to intense light rays, and position the "light source point" to get the effect you need. Adjust sensitivity and strength. Use keyframes to move the source point about if needed.

TorS wrote on 4/14/2003, 9:36 AM
You have to add the FX to the clip with the ball. When the dialogue for the effect is open you see a little window with a small button in it. This you can move and place where it gives you the best effect. You'll see the effect in the preview window.
